Personal Background

Travis Clardy holds a robust educational background, evidenced by his involvement in the Dean's Circle of the College of Fine Arts at Stephen F. Austin State University and his active role on the alumni board of Abilene Christian University. Clardy has demonstrated leadership in community service, serving on the executive board of the East Texas Boy Scouts of America and as a Paul P. Harris Fellow at the Nacogdoches Rotary International. His professional expertise includes significant involvement in legislative matters, particularly regarding reproductive rights and education policies, as seen in his support for SB5 and opposition to Governor Abbott's school voucher legislation. Clardy's political career includes multiple primary and general election victories, culminating in a notable defeat in the 2024 Republican primary.
